реклама на сайте
подробности

 
 
 
Reply to this topicStart new topic
> MPS430 oscillator
Sinoptic555
сообщение Oct 20 2006, 07:56
Сообщение #1


Частый гость
**

Группа: Новичок
Сообщений: 91
Регистрация: 22-08-06
Пользователь №: 19 737



Всем привет!

разбираюсь с MSP430F449 (пока теоретически)
прошу подсказки и у тех кто знает MSP430

1.
Подскажите пожалуйста, MSP430x44x
имеет свой внутренний осцилятор? ... если имеет то на сколько?

Читаю доку и совсем запутался, DCO делит внешнюю частоту
или генерит свою, - непонятно.

2. Зачем предусмотрена возможность подключения
второго осцилятора если есть возможность деления частоты от первого?

3. Кто работал с IAR WB, подскажите, есть С/С++ библиотеки для
операций операций с плавающей точкой, тригонометрических функций.


Спасибо,
Дмитрий
Go to the top of the page
 
+Quote Post
rezident
сообщение Oct 20 2006, 08:34
Сообщение #2


Гуру
******

Группа: Свой
Сообщений: 10 920
Регистрация: 5-04-05
Пользователь №: 3 882



1. Имеет. RC-типа. Называется DCO. Генерит сам.
2. Для организации различных режимов энергосбережения. Вторым (или первым) обычно ставят часовой кварц 32768Гц, при работе с которым генератор потребляет существенно меньше тока, чем с высокочастотным кварцем. MSP430 позиционируется как МК для устройств с батарейным питанием, где вопрос энергосбережения один из самых важных.
3. не приходилось их использовать, поэтому не интересовался. Могу лишь предложить почитать Compiler Referance (от EW430 3.30A). По крайней мере, если вас интересуют исходники библиотек, то они в Eval-версии отсутствут.

P.S. не могу прикрепить файл с C/C++ Compiler Referance sad.gif
Go to the top of the page
 
+Quote Post
VAI
сообщение Oct 20 2006, 10:13
Сообщение #3


Профессионал
*****

Группа: Модераторы
Сообщений: 1 120
Регистрация: 17-06-04
Пользователь №: 37



Цитата(Sinoptic555 @ Oct 20 2006, 12:56) *
3. Кто работал с IAR WB, подскажите, есть С/С++ библиотеки для
операций операций с плавающей точкой, тригонометрических функций.

Все, что необходимо, есть.
Про тригонометрические функции см. файл ...\430\doc\clib.pdf.
Про типы данных, поддерживаемые компилятором ...\430\doc\EW430_CompilerReference.pdf
Part 2. Compiler reference -> Data types -> INTEGER TYPES и
Part 2. Compiler reference -> Data types -> FLOATING-POINT TYPES.

...\430\.... - это где у Вас компилятор установлен.
Если у процессора есть аппаратный умножитель и
если Вы поставили птичку "использовать аппаратный умножитель" в опциях проекта, тогда
и в целочисленной и в плавающей арифметике этот умножитель используется.


--------------------
Если зайца бить, его можно и спички научить зажигать
Сколько дурака не бей - умнее не будет. Зато опытнее
Go to the top of the page
 
+Quote Post
Sinoptic555
сообщение Oct 20 2006, 14:12
Сообщение #4


Частый гость
**

Группа: Новичок
Сообщений: 91
Регистрация: 22-08-06
Пользователь №: 19 737



Большое спасибо. cheers.gif
Go to the top of the page
 
+Quote Post

Reply to this topicStart new topic
1 чел. читают эту тему (гостей: 1, скрытых пользователей: 0)
Пользователей: 0

 


RSS Текстовая версия Сейчас: 26th June 2025 - 10:20
Рейтинг@Mail.ru


Страница сгенерированна за 0.0139 секунд с 7
ELECTRONIX ©2004-2016